Joseph Ray Johnson

February 17, 1954 — June 20, 2025

Glenwood

Joseph Ray Johnson, 71, a resident of Glenwood, Alabama, passed away unexpectedly in his home on Friday, June 20th, 2025. A celebration of Joe's life will be held at 12 PM on Sunday, July 6th, at Glenwood Assembly of God with Rev. Thomas McVey officiating.

Joe spent his professional career as one of the best butchers around for over 50 years. If you wanted the best cut of meat or prime steak, Joe was your man! In his free time, he loved vacations to the beach where he could fish to his heart's content. Otherwise, he most preferred to spend his time either with his beloved church family at Glenwood Assembly of God, or with the family of his heart. No one knew better than Joe that what makes you a family is love, not blood, and you better believe this Pop-Pop loved the family he was blessed with more than anything else in this world. He had a generous, loving, and truly Christian heart which endeared him to everyone who knew and loved him, and he will be missed more than words could possibly express.

Joe was preceded in death by his parents, Bertis & Hazel Bullard Conway Johnson. He is survived by his loving wife of 30 years, Linda Hughes Johnson; children, Shannon Grantham, Tim Davis, Derek Hughes; grandchildren, Shade Blackwell, Brandon Grantham, and Brianna Grantham; great-grandson, and his heart, Braydon Grantham; siblings, Johnny Johnson, James Johnson, and Christine Snipes; special aunt, Shirley Steed; and numerous nieces, nephews, extended family members, and friends.
